Triglyceride
A type of fat (lipid) found in your blood, formed from a single molecule of glycerol and three fatty acids.
Glycerol Molecule
A simple sugar alcohol compound with three hydroxyl (OH) groups, used as a sweetener and in pharmaceutical and cosmetic products.
Fatty Acid Molecules
Long-chain hydrocarbons with a carboxylic acid group at one end, important in dietary fats and cell membrane structure.
Carbon-Carbon Double Bonds
A type of covalent bond between two carbon atoms where two pairs of electrons are shared, creating areas of high electron density and reactivity.
